When it comes right down to it, there's no substitute for experience.
So it shouldn't be too surprising that Honda ATC<~s totally dominated
the three-wheel division ofthe SCORE Off-Road World Championship
at Riverside International Raceway.
Mark "Wax" Weixeldorfer captured both first-place
overall and first-place in the 201-250 cc class on a
Team Honda ATC®250R. The first production
off-road three-wheeler with a full suspension.
Meanwhile Dean Sundahl took an overall
second and the top spot in the Open Class.
And Curtis Sparks won the 200 cc and
under class on his modified ATC®185S.
And since we won our first twowheeled World Championship way back in
1962, it should come as no shock that we
came in first in several motorcycle races,
too. Team Honda's Rich Coon conquered
the 125 Pro-Class on a Team Honda
water-cooled works bike and]im Tarantino
dusted the 250 Pro-Class on a watercooled CR250R.
All ofwhich taught the competition a
lesson it'll never forget. Achampionship
off-road race is no place for beginners.
